Blood urea nitrogen was elevated to between 40 and 130 mg per 100 ml and serum amylase to between 580 and 3,200 units. Serum levels of tetracycline were 38 and 63 micrograms per ml in 2 cases 1 week after tetracycline treatment was stopped (normal therapeutic levels 1 to 5 micrograms per ml).
